The Mechanics of High-Gloss Perfection
At its core, high-gloss perfection is a multi-step process that involves a combination of pre-treatment, application, and buffing techniques. The process begins with a thorough cleaning and preparation of the surface, followed by the application of a specialized coating or wax. This coating is then buffed to a high shine using a machine polisher or buffer, resulting in a finish that is nothing short of breathtaking.
The key to achieving high-gloss perfection lies in the art of buffing. A buffer is a specialized machine designed to remove imperfections and scratches from a surface, creating a smooth, even finish. By using the correct buffer pad and technique, individuals can achieve a level of gloss that rivals the most skilled professionals.

A Step-By-Step Guide to Waxing with a Buffer
For those seeking to achieve high-gloss perfection, the following step-by-step guide provides a comprehensive overview of the process.
Step 1: Preparation
Clean the surface thoroughly to remove any dirt, dust, or contaminants. This will ensure a smooth, even finish.
Step 2: Application
Apply a specialized coating or wax to the surface, following the manufacturer's instructions.
Step 3: Buffing
Using a machine polisher or buffer, apply the correct buffer pad and technique to achieve a high-gloss finish.
Step 4: Inspection
Inspect the surface for any imperfections or scratches, making any necessary adjustments as needed.
